
Cumberland County puts budget on view
The Cumberland County commissioners today put their $74.5 million preliminary budget on view for the public.
The proposal includes a 12 percent property tax increase. Commissioners say that’s a starting point for negotiations on a final budget to be approved in December.
The budget’s expenditures are about $123,000 less than in 2012, according to the document.
